Department Summary:
The mission of N141 is to enable the AF/DoD to deploy capabilities that can withstand adversary cyber effects, and aggressively defend our nation’s critical weapon systems and infrastructure against cyber asymmetric warfare. Our Crypto and Trusted Systems Engineering team provides critical mission assurance by developing cryptographic and resilient solutions for the warfighter while our Resilient Engineering groups focus on ensuring our weapons systems and infrastructure can “fight through” the evolving and persistent cyber threat via a combination of cyber security, resilient design, and enhanced cyber situational awareness.
Our department’s work program is central to the cyber resilience of DoD missions and integral to the activities of the other MITRE portfolios. In partnership, our goal is to ensure Cyberspace Superiority and ensure Joint Forces can achieve their missions in a contested cyberspace environment.
